General Description of the Position Under the general supervision of the Maintenance Craftsman Mechanic Shop Leader, performs work requiring skill in the trade of carpentry. Essential Functions & Required Knowledge, Skills and Abilities The following are the functions essential to performing this job: Repair and replacement of door locks and hinges.
Perform general carpenter work in the alterations, repair and maintenance of buildings, doors, floors, windows ceilings, stairways, cornice and concrete forms. Perform hand and bench work in the carpentry shop, operate planers, joiners, drill presses, power saws and other woodworking machinery.
Do rough finished arid form work.
Report inventory records and maintain proper level of supply and materials.
Prepare and prep surfaces and paint as needed. Individuals in this job may be assigned one or more of the following tasks on a rotating or as-needed basis: Performs other associated duties as required.
Employees in this class may lead laborers and other assistants. The individual in this job must possess these skills and abilities or be able to explain and demonstrate that they can perform the essential functions of the job, with or without reasonable accommodation using some other combination of skills and abilities: Demonstrate ability to read and interpret blueprints or other written instruction.
Oral and written instructions are received from supervisor who is responsible for the coordination of necessary work.
Demonstrate ability to properly maintain arid care for tools and equipment use don job assignments.
Demonstrate the ability to handle routine job assignments independently. Qualification Standards High School Graduate and minimum of five years of actual successful experience.
A minimum of five years actual work in trade.
